Join us at the small Boulder County dairy goat farm that was the original inspiration for the creation of The Art of Cheese for this hands-on interactive cheesemaking experience!
We’ll start by meeting and interacting with our small herd of Nubian and Nigerian Dwarf dairy goats including the newest spring kids. You’ll get to try your hand at milking a dairy goat in our cozy milk house and then we’ll take that milk into our farmhouse kitchen and learn how to pasteurize it.
The fun and education will continue as we learn how to make a wonderful Italian Hard Cheese with fresh and store-bought milks, so you can compare the difference. At the end of class we’ll sit down together for a light lunch featuring our homemade cheeses, fruit and bread.
Class size is limited to 6 for a truly personal farm-to-table experience!
